The mineral marcasite, sometimes called " white iron pyrite ", is iron sulfide (FeS 2) with orthorhombic crystal structure. It is physically and crystallographically distinct from pyrite, which is iron sulfide with cubic crystal structure. Both structures contain the disulfide S 22− ion, having a short bonding distance between the sulfur atoms. Site by.Marcasite is a yellow to silvery-yellow iron sulfide mineral with a chemical composition of FeS 2. It forms by precipitation from acidic waters in surface or near-surface environments. Marcasite is commonly found in sediments, sedimentary rocks, and hydrothermal deposits in many parts of the world. Marcasite has a chemical formula of FeS2. Its color varies from white, and yellow. The hardness of this mineral stone scores 6 to 6.5 on Mohs Scale. It has an opaque orthorhombic crystal structure with Metallike Sheen to sub-metallic. It mostly has dark gray to black streak. Marcasite jewelry, made from small faceted pieces of pyrite, often set in silver, was known since ancient times and was popular in the Victorian era. At the time when the term became common in jewelry making, "marcasite" referred to all iron sulfides including pyrite, and not to the orthorhombic FeS 2 mineral marcasite which is lighter in color ... Marcasite, a granular stone, has a brittle nature and relatively low hardness of 6 to 6.5 on the Mohs scale. It makes them unsuitable in the jewelry industry. When making jewelry, the marcasite tends to crumble into fine dust easily. Aug 25, 2022 · Marcasite is a silvery-gold iron sulfide (FeS2) This fragile mineral is difficult to cut or shape because it splits or crumbles rapidly. Marcasite tarnishes readily with moisture, yielding sulphuric acid and a greenish-black tint. Marcasite’s tarnish-resistant twin is pyrite. In this article, we will discuss a 12-step process to clean and preserve your marcasite …Marcasite (FeS2) is opaque in transmitted light and has an appearance similar to that of pyrite in OIL. In reflected light microscopy, the strong anisotropy of marcasite can allow a distinction with pyrite. In a rare study of marcasite in recent sediments, a platy crystal habit has been observed ( Bush et al., 2004 ). Marcasite is used in sterling silver jewelry, as an ornamental stone, and collected as mineral specimens. The formation of pyrite and marcasite from a FeS precursor has been examined experimentally. In aging experiments at 65C, the conversion of precursor amorphous FeS depends on these geologically relevant variables: concentration of sulfur-contributing species, acidity, redox state, time, Fe(II)/S(-II) ratio in solution, and addition of an organic ligand (citrate).
